WebNew tanks have a glossy appearance to them. Before painting the tank, the glossy surface needs to be removed so there is a dull surface left for the paint to adhere to. There are two ways to prepare a new tank for painting. One way is to lightly sand blast the outside surface or hand sand the outside surface to remove the waxy, glossy surface. Make sure you tape the edges of the tank as well so that you don't get any overspray on the sides that you don't want to paint. WebJan 25, 2012 · Aquarium Background Paint Process. Use the rubbing alcohol and a towel to clean the pane of glass that you wish to paint. The rubbing alcohol will remove any dirt and grease so that the paint will adhere properly. The next step is to cover all areas of the tank that you wish not to be painted. Cover it all, and make sure to cover the open end ...
